PSY 2110 - Introduction to Psychological Research and Measurement

4 Credits (Minimum) 4 Credits (Maximum)

An introduction to research methods used in psychology including experimental designs, quasi-experiments, correlation research and developmental methods. Methods of measuring psychological concepts, as well as the reliability and validity of those measurements are discussed. Students will write reports in APA format. Prer., PSY 2100. Prer. or Coreq., ENGL 1410.
